Stump shooting is much more popular in USA then in Germany!  Thought I must share my experience with the new stumping point.
We have used the Roving Crown from TopHat. I have to say by far the best stumping point I have ever try.
Extremely durable
Modular construction
Arrow gentle

We have shoot all the daylong ...... in forest floor, high grasses, bushes......no loss, we found all arrows directly and all of them were undamaged!!
I have shot my 52#@30" TimberGhost Longbow and my buddy Charly has shot his 65#@30" ASC CX Longbow.

Post by: Mr. fingers on February 10, 2015, 08:56:00 PM
I saw this a couple of weeks ago looks like the ultimate stumpin head  has some kind of rubber shock absorber behind the tip to absorb hard impacts  the arms are just weed whip string so easy to replace and won't get bent .
The downside I heard they're going to be about $15 a pop!

Post by: OregonTom on February 12, 2015, 10:30:00 AM
I really like the idea of the flexy neon green arms.  I'm up in Eastern Wa and Eastern Oregon and it is very rocky here.  Those flexible arms probably have a longer life span than the metal judo arms.  I currently use saunders bludgeon blunts because they are durable.  Would love to try out these Roving Crowns on jack rabbits !
